Oratorio di Toscolano
Oratorio di Toscolano is a recreation area in Toscolano-Maderno, Province of Brescia, Lombardy. Oratorio di Toscolano is situated nearby to Saints Peter and Paul church (Toscolano), as well as near the park Parco Arcobaleno.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Monte Pizzocolo
Peak
Photo: Vigole, Public domain.
Monte Pizzocolo is a mountain of Lombardy, Italy. It has an elevation of 1,581 metres. Monte Pizzocolo is situated 3½ km northwest of Oratorio di Toscolano.
